Travel light with twice the fun made easy, with our NEW Jet Double.

Spacious enough to accommodate two children comfortably yet compact enough to navigate tight spaces and standard-size doorways. Jet Double is perfect for your family trips weighing in at just 19.7 lbs, this lightweight stroller is even approved for use at Disney parks.

At departure or the end of your adventures, Jet Double can be easily folded to self-stand on its wheels, then store away in the optional travel bag to protect your stroller on the go. Perfect for the trunk of your car or the gate of a plane.

Features & Benefits

  • Two passengers - Jet Double carries two passengers with ease, whether it’s twins or two siblings, with each seat holding up to 50 lbs.
  • Ready for takeoff - Jet Double can be easily folded to self-stand on its wheels and be pulled along suitcase style, then stored away in the optional travel bag accessory to protect your stroller on-the-go. Perfect for the trunk of your car or the gate of a plane.
  • Disney park approved - With its lightweight (just 19.7 lbs!) and slimline design, Jet Double fits through standard-size doorways and is also approved for use at Disney parks.
  • Reclining smart seats - Each seat is designed for comfort both in height and sculpted support, and have independent deep reclines, ideal if one child is napping and the other is sightseeing. 
  • Magnetic Genius™ buckle - Clicking together in three simple steps, the magnetic Genius™ buckles provide advanced safety and protection when you’re on the move.
  • Smooth Ride - Durable wheels, premium suspension and a flip-flop friendly brake mean Jet Double can maneuver through amusement parks, airports and neighborhoods with ease.
  • Adjustable calf supports - The seats feature independent adjustable calf supports, offering comfort for growing legs.
  • Spacious basket - Keep your baby’s essentials close in the spacious, under seat storage basket that holds up to 22 lbs.
  • Sustainable design - Anti-crease, soft jersey fabrics, crafted using recycled plastic bottles, ensure your Jet Double is always looking its best. Vegan leather armbar and pushbar accents provide a luxurious and soft touch.
  • Clever accessories - The included rain cover protects littles from the elements. Further customize your Jet Double stroller with optional smart accessories for you like our travel bag and phone holder, and a sweet one for them, like our snack tray that encourage independent eating and keeps crumbs at bay (sold separately).
  • Car seat capable - Remove the Jet Double bumper bar to attach your infant carrier of choice to the wider seat – perfect if you’re strolling with a newborn and an older sibling.
  • Compatible infant car seats include: - Clek: Liing Cybex: Aton, Aton Q, Cloud Q, Aton G & Cloud G Maxi Cosi®: Mico 30, Mico Max, Coral XP & Mico Luxe+ Nuna®: Pipa™, Pipa™ Lite , Pipa™ Lite LX, Pipa™ RX, Pipa™ Aire, Pipa™ Aire RX, Pipa™ Urbn

Specifications

  • Seat Width:
  • Seat 1: 14" wide (car seat compatible)
  • Seat 2: 13" wide
  • Seat Length: 13.5" 
  • Seat back Height: 17.5" 
  • Seat to top of canopy: 26"
